  • Architecture is the historical record of a society. Residential culture is one of the cultures, and includes all the living and customs of people living in the current society. In particular, the Native residence has the research value of changing the living culture because it contains the lives of farmers. The residential culture of the Korean-chinese people contains the poor, agricultural, and immigrant life that began as a livelihood. Therefore, residential culture is an important part of the Korean-chinese culture. However, due to population movement and urbanization, the deepening and aging of the rural community caused the destruction of the residential culture, and the residentials that had been vacant for many years were destroyed, and a large number of risky residential reconstructions are underway. At the point of progress from a voluntary personal building culture to a public building culture built by the government, a study on Renovation of dilapidated Building and a more reasonable residential reform plan is needed. Our housing culture should not only improve the living environment of current life, but also inherit the housing culture contained in history.
